git个人分支其他人可以同步吗
-
是的,其他人可以同步你的个人分支。
在git中,个人分支是可以被其他人同步的。当你在个人分支上进行了修改并提交后,其他人可以通过拉取(pull)或者合并(merge)操作将你的修改更新到他们的本地仓库中。
具体的操作步骤如下:
1. 他人拉取个人分支:其他人可以使用`git pull origin <你的分支名>`命令来拉取你的个人分支中的最新代码。这样他们就会将你的修改同步到他们自己的本地仓库中。
2. 他人合并个人分支:如果其他人已经在自己的本地仓库中创建了一个与你的个人分支相同的分支,他们也可以使用`git merge <你的分支名>`命令将你的修改合并到他们自己的分支中。这样他们就可以获取你的最新代码。
需要注意的是,如果你在个人分支上进行了多次修改并且提交了多次,其他人在同步你的分支时可能会遇到冲突(conflict)的情况。这时候他们需要手动解决冲突,然后才能成功合并你的修改。
总而言之,git的分布式版本控制系统可以很方便地让其他人同步你的个人分支,以便他们可以获取你的最新代码并与你进行合作开发。
2年前 -
Git 是一个分布式版本控制系统,每个用户都可以通过克隆仓库来获得整个项目的副本,并在自己的本地进行操作。每个用户都可以创建自己的个人分支,并且可以将其推送到远程仓库以便他人可以查看和合并。
答案是:是的,其他人可以同步个人分支。
下面是关于个人分支其他人可以同步的一些详细信息:
1. 查看和合并分支:其他人可以通过查看和合并命令来获取和合并个人分支的更改。他们可以使用 `git branch` 命令查看所有分支,并使用 `git checkout
` 命令切换到个人分支。使用 `git pull` 命令可以将远程分支中的更改拉取到本地仓库并合并。 2. 推送个人分支:个人分支的所有者可以使用 `git push` 命令将其推送到远程仓库,以便其他人可以获取。其他人可以使用 `git clone` 命令克隆整个仓库,并使用 `git branch -r` 命令查看远程仓库中的所有分支,包括个人分支。
3. 合并更改:其他人可以使用 `git merge
` 命令将个人分支的更改合并到他们的本地分支中。这样就可以将个人分支的更改与主分支或其他分支进行合并。 4. 同步个人分支:其他人可以使用 `git pull origin
` 命令将个人分支中的最新更改拉取到本地,并与自己的本地分支合并。这样可以确保他们的分支保持最新状态。 5. 协作开发:多个人可以在同一个个人分支上进行协作开发,并相互同步更改。使用 Git 的分布式特性,每个人都可以独立地工作,并且可以将自己的更改推送到个人分支中,而不会影响到其他人的工作。
总之,Git 允许多个人共享和同步个人分支的更改,使团队成员能够同时进行并行开发,保证代码的一致性和稳定性。
2年前 -
Git是一个分布式版本控制系统,允许多个人在同一个项目中进行并行开发。每个人可以创建自己的个人分支,并在自己的分支中开展工作。其他人可以通过拉取和合并操作来同步个人分支的更改。
下面是个人分支同步的一般流程和操作方法:
1. 创建个人分支:
– 在本地仓库中使用`git checkout -b`命令创建一个新的分支。这个分支将会成为你的个人分支。
– 推送这个分支到远程仓库,使用`git push -u origin`命令。这样其他人就可以看到你的分支了。 2. 从主分支进行更新:
– 在个人分支中,确保你当前处于主分支(通常是`master`分支)的最新状态。使用`git checkout master`命令切换到主分支,并使用`git pull origin master`命令将远程主分支的最新更改拉取到本地。3. 合并主分支到个人分支:
– 切换回个人分支,使用`git merge master`命令将主分支的更改合并到个人分支。如果有冲突,需要解决冲突并手动添加更改,然后再次提交。4. 推送个人分支的更改:
– 使用`git push origin`命令将个人分支的更改推送到远程仓库。 5. 请求合并:
– 在远程仓库中,创建一个合并请求(Pull Request)将个人分支的更改合并到主分支。在请求中提供有关你的更改的描述,然后请求其他人进行代码审查。6. 合并更改:
– 其他人可以查看你的合并请求,并进行代码审查、讨论和修改。
– 如果合并请求被接受,项目管理员可以合并你的个人分支到主分支中。7. 更新个人分支:
– 一旦你的更改被合并到主分支,你可以再次从主分支拉取最新更改,然后重复上述步骤。请注意,以上流程是一种常见的用于个人分支同步的方法。具体的操作流程可能因项目设置和团队工作流程而有所不同。建议在特定项目和团队中与其他人员进行协调,并遵循所采用的工作流程。
2年前